Austrian Diplomat Calls For 'Bruno' Boycott

Austria's British envoy Emil Brix has blasted Cohen's new satirical comedy, in which he plays an Austrian gay fashionista, insisting the Brit's latest satirical movie is full of "cheap" gags.
In the film, Bruno declares he is determined to become Austria's most famous citizen "since Hitler" and even calls convicted rapist Josef Fritzl the embodiment of the "Austrian dream."
Brix says, "It's totally inappropriate. Everybody should speak up against that."
And the diplomat believes many of his countrymen will not approve of Bruno, insisting: "The public will know how to react to this film."
